Output 95914df193353efc873afe216d19ac9156ba33c32f6cd2c520d3ad7d0c017ce7: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75d35aa1d2c600bf8d4602100c055669cfc4b2b9 OP_EQUAL
address
3CS2B87f5hHQHtdBxaYtHLZGLuPWXfcWWL
transaction
95914df193353efc873afe216d19ac9156ba33c32f6cd2c520d3ad7d0c017ce7
spent
true